What is a KEY file?

KEY is the file format used by Apple Keynote, part of the iWork suite. It stores presentation slides with text, animations, media, themes, and transition effects.

KEY files are typically used on macOS and iOS devices. While not natively supported on Windows, they can be opened using iCloud or converted to formats like PDF or PPTX for broader compatibility.

How to open KEY files

KEY files are opened in Apple Keynote on macOS and iOS. You can also use iCloud via a browser to view and edit these files on Windows or Linux devices.

Key facts about KEY

  • Full name: Keynote Presentation File
  • Extension: .key
  • MIME type: application/vnd.apple.keynote
  • Developed by: Apple
  • Initial release: 2003

What is a HTML file?

HTML (Hypertext Markup Language) is the standard language for creating web pages and web applications. It uses tags to structure text, images, multimedia, and interactive elements in a browser-readable format.

HTML files form the backbone of websites and are universally supported by all web browsers. Combined with CSS and JavaScript, HTML enables dynamic and responsive web design.

How to open HTML files

HTML files are opened directly in web browsers. To view or edit the code, use any text or code editor such as Notepad++, Atom, or Visual Studio Code.

Key facts about HTML

  • Full name: Hypertext Markup Language File
  • Extension: .html
  • MIME type: text/html
  • Developed by: W3C
  • Initial release: 1991
